The global intelligent infusion management system market size was estimated at USD 1.15 billion in 2025 and is predicted to increase from USD 1.23 billion in 2026 to approximately USD 2.29 billion by 2035, expanding at a CAGR of 7.14% from 2026 to 2035.

The intelligent infusion management system market is growing as it offers real-time monitoring and alert functions. The system simplifies the timely identification and management of infusion irregularities, improving the quality of infusion management for patients, safeguarding infusion safety, and enhancing patient satisfaction.

Which Component Led the Intelligent Infusion Management System Market in 2025?
In 2025, the hardware segment held the dominant market share with approximately 74% share in 2025, as it includes the physical devices and electronic components applied to precisely deliver and monitor fluids. It is usually categorized in the core pump instruments, electronic control units, sensors, and clinical peripherals.
Software
Whereas the software segment is the fastest-growing in the market, as a software platform that supports hospitals streamline and enhancing medication delivery. Infusion software is significant for short-term anesthesia and post-operative pain recovery. The software schedules infusions, sets reminders, and automates transfer sequences, reducing physical work. It provides a combination of real-time monitoring, retrospective reporting, and analysis solutions.
Why did the Volumetric Infusion Pumps Segment Dominate the Market in 2025?
The volumetric infusion pumps segment is dominant and fastest-growing in tissue regenerative therapy, with approximately 39% share in 2025, as this pump has an advantage to deliver a high volume of fluid at an exact administered rate, where other pumps may have restricted or no use at all. These pumps ensure precise fluid delivery, which is significant for administering high-potency drugs and lowering the challenges related to manual, gravity-based, or over/under-dosing.
Syringe Infusion Pumps
Whereas the syringe infusion pumps segment is the fastest-growing in the market, as syringe pumps include lessening volume challenges in instrumental analytics for drug delivery, sample delivery, and other microanalyses, like microfluidics, high-performance liquid chromatography (HPLC), liquid chromatography-mass spectrometry (LC-MS), and mass spectrometry (MS). They are applicable in research sectors that use correct dosing, reagents, and add miniature traces of chemicals during an ongoing trial.

Why did the Oncology Segment Dominate the Market in 2025?
The oncology segment is dominant in the intelligent infusion management system market with approximately 42% share in 2025. In oncology, these systems play a significant role in delivering chemotherapy, immunotherapy, and supportive care medications. The precise control afforded by infusion pumps ensures ideal drug delivery, lessening toxicity while increasing therapeutic effectiveness. Infusion therapy devices are lifelines, delivering significant fluids, drugs, and nutrition to patients in intensive care units.
Diabetes Management
Whereas the diabetes management segment is the fastest-growing in the market, as applications of these technologies are to enhance glycemic control, reduce the risk of hypoglycemia, lessen the burden of existing with diabetes, and enhance quality of life. By monitoring glucose trends in real-time, the system automatically lowers insulin delivery when blood sugar drops, stopping severe hypoglycemic incidents.

| Company | Headquarters | Latest Update |
| Becton, Dickinson and Company | United States | In October 2025, BD (Becton, Dickinson and Company), a worldwide leader in healthcare technology, introduces the BD Incada Connected Care Platform, a new, scalable, AI-driven, cloud-based platform that unifies BD device data into one intelligent ecosystem for the first time. |
| Baxter International Inc. | United States | Baxter has integrations live across the three largest EMR systems in the U.S., and just recently worked with a customer on the first-ever EMR integration |
| B. Braun SE | Germany | In July 2025, B. Braun Medical Inc. announced the launch of its novel Heparin Sodium Injections in thr the U.S., growing its portfolio to include 25,000 Units Heparin in 0.45% Sodium Chloride Injection ( and 25,000 Units Heparin in 0.45% Sodium Chloride Injection (100 units/mL). |
| ICU Medical, Inc. | United States | In April 2025, ICU Medical Inc. announced 510(k) regulatory clearance from the U.S. Food and Drug Administration (FDA) for the Plum Solo precision IV pump, a single-channel complement to the dual-channel Plum Duo. |
| Fresenius Kabi AG | Germany | Fresenius Kabi and Mayo Clinic have signed a multiyear contract for the Ivenix Infusion System. |
| Medtronic plc | United States | In May 2025, Medtronic plc, a worldwide leader in healthcare technology, announced its intent to separate its Diabetes business into a novel standalone company. |
